Output 3aa31bb29fd541bfacd3194b367a62859b3abaf6442367ec3ec3ec0bd61e0799:0

value
28700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af3eaf0a95a846ba9006985fe8e82656377e6a0c OP_EQUAL
address
3HfdGTW7ZuGHGKkdaUZg4kDRyYqTfWJBr3
transaction
3aa31bb29fd541bfacd3194b367a62859b3abaf6442367ec3ec3ec0bd61e0799
spent
true